Smart scheduling software for home service businesses
SnapAppoint is the ideal scheduling software for roofers, repair technicians, electricians, and other home service professionals. With SnapAppoint, your business is available for online booking 24/7—eliminating the hassle of back-and-forth calls and messages. Let your clients book instantly while you stay focused on getting the job done.
Automate routine tasks so you can focus more on your clients
Available 24/7
Online Payments
Schedules & Automate
Calendar Synchronization
Get new clients with 24/7 online booking
Say goodbye to phone calls and endless email threads. With SnapAppoint, customers can instantly book appointments online—anytime, day or night. Our home service scheduling software keeps your business open 24/7, helping you increase bookings by making it easy for clients to schedule the moment they find you.
Get paid for your services online instantly and securely
Spend less time chasing payments. With SnapAppoint, home service businesses can accept payments both online and on-site and send invoices automatically—saving time and reducing hassle. Seamlessly integrated with trusted providers like PayPal, Stripe, Mollie, and Authorize.net, SnapAppoint makes collecting payments fast, secure, and effortless for you and your clients.
Save several hours per day with online booking
SnapAppoint is more than just scheduling software—it’s a complete business management solution for home service professionals. From automating bookings and organizing team schedules to sending reminders, collecting payments, managing multiple locations, and running marketing campaigns, SnapAppoint helps you stay on top of everything. Save hours each day with powerful automation, so you can focus on what matters most—serving your clients and growing your business.
Prevent double booking with calendar sync
Sync your personal Google or Outlook calendar with SnapAppoint, and any unavailable time slots will automatically be blocked to prevent double bookings or missed appointments. Your team can do the same, syncing their calendars for a unified view of all upcoming jobs. With everyone’s schedule in one place, coordination is seamless and scheduling conflicts are a thing of the past.
Essential features to streamline your home service business
SMS and Email Notifications
Ensure your clients never miss an appointment with automatic reminders via SMS, email, or WhatsApp. Customize notifications and follow-ups to match your brand voice, keeping communication professional, personal, and on-brand every step of the way.
Custom Fields
Easily customize your booking form with fields like dropdowns, radio buttons, and checkboxes to collect exactly the information you need from your customers. Tailor every form to suit your services and streamline your intake process.
Automatically send invoices to your clients directly from your home service scheduling software—and ensure you get paid on time. Choose from professionally designed invoice templates, customize colors, add your logo, and tailor each invoice to reflect your brand.
Customer profiles and email notifications make it easy for clients to cancel or reschedule appointments with just a few clicks, reducing no-shows and keeping your schedule running smoothly.
Give your clients the convenience of paying online through fast, secure payment gateways like PayPal, Stripe, Mollie, and Authorize.net. With SnapAppoint’s home service scheduling software, you can collect payments quickly and effortlessly—no delays and hassle-free.
Recurring Appointments
The recurring appointments feature allows customers to effortlessly schedule repeat appointments. Simply choose the date and time for the first appointment, then specify the recurrence type and number of repeats—all within a single, seamless booking process.
Easily manage employee roles and permissions within your team. Customize access levels by restricting which pages and features users can view, and create different levels of authority to ensure efficient team management.
Reduce no-shows and last-minute cancellations by requesting a deposit at the time of booking. With SnapAppoint scheduling software, you can also give clients the option to pay in full upfront, ensuring commitment and securing your revenue before the appointment.
Streamline and organize your entire home service business with SnapAppoint
Manage your team’s working schedules
Maximize efficiency by managing employee schedules, vacations, days off, and special days—all in one place. SnapAppoint’s management software for home service businesses helps you avoid booking errors by automatically selecting the best available times for each team member.
Showcase your services on a branded booking page
SnapAppoint’s management software for home-service businesses includes a built-in no-code website builder that automatically generates a dedicated booking page. This page acts as your online storefront, showcasing your services and availability and allowing clients to schedule appointments anytime, 24/7.
Choose from a variety of professionally designed themes and customize them with your brand’s colors, patterns, and logo to create a cohesive brand experience. You can also embed the booking widget directly into your existing website, making it easy for clients to book appointments instantly, wherever they find you online.
Make sure your clients never forget about appointments
Appointment reminders are key to reducing no-shows, but sending them manually takes valuable time. With SnapAppoint’s booking system for home-service businesses, you can automatically send reminders via email, SMS, or WhatsApp. Keep your clients informed and your schedule on track.